Gnarls Barkley's 2006 Concert History

Gnarls Barkley is an alternative/soul group which formed in 2003 in Atlanta, Georgia, United States. The group consists of CeeLo Green (vocals) and Brian "Danger Mouse" Burton (multiple instruments). The group is best known for the international smash hit "Crazy".

When was the last Gnarls Barkley concert?

The last Gnarls Barkley concert was on September 30, 2010 at Paradiso Grote Zaal (Main Hall) in Amsterdam, North Holland, Netherlands. The bands that performed were: Vinnie Who / Gnarls Barkley.

What setlist does Gnarls Barkley play live?

The songs that Gnarls Barkley performs live vary, but here's the latest setlist that we have from the September 26, 2008 concert at Zilker Metropolitan Park in Austin, Texas, United States:

  1. Charity Case
  2. Surprise
  3. Gone Daddy Gone
  4. Run (I'm a Natural Disaster)
  5. Blind Mary
  6. Just a Thought
  7. Going On
  8. Whatever
  9. Transformer
  10. Storm Coming
  11. Crazy
  12. A Little Better
  13. Who's Gonna Save My Soul?
  14. Reckoner
